Use it as a drop-in bath.If you want to stop by Yunoko Onsen in the evening and take a sauna in the hot springs, this is your only option. The sea and sunset baths are open until the evening.Hot springs flowing directly from the source, cold bath with vibra. I have everything I need, so I have no complaints.The sauna room was quite hot. The fact that water is not allowed on the hot sauna stones is painful.There was no space or chairs to get ready, so I had to dry myself thoroughly and go to a chair in the changing room, or use the edge of the bathtub to get ready.It was a nice sauna that I felt loved by the locals.

Family bath for drop-in (private bath)It's 1,500 yen per hour. Shampoo and body soap includedIt's warm! You can also take a walk on the coast.

A day trip bath in the afternoon on weekdays.Anyway, the hot water is great! ! (Lots of lime-like deposits!)When I called out to her at the entrance, the landlady came out and said, ``I'd like a day trip,'' and I paid her 500 yen. I am sorry that you had to switch on the water bath vibra and sauna because it was a sudden visit.The entire bathroom is decorated with coral that gives it a tropical feel, giving it a fun atmosphere. I didn't try the sauna because it wasn't heated (reservations required), but I was impressed by the bubbly water bath.It felt good just going back and forth between the natural hot spring and cold bath.The women's bath was on the 1st floor and didn't have a view, so next time I'd like to stay overnight and take a bath with a view.
